Haloid

Definition of Haloid

Ha´loid   Pronunciation: hā´loid or hăl´oid
a.1.(Chem.) Resembling salt; - said of certain binary compounds consisting of a metal united to a negative element or radical, and now chiefly applied to the chlorides, bromides, iodides, and sometimes also to the fluorides and cyanides.
